Gunmen Abduct A Catholic Priest And A Seminarian Near A Military Checkpoint In Abia

Unknown gunmen have kidnapped a Catholic priest, Rev. Fr. Chinedu Nwadike, in Abia State.

On  Friday, August 12, 2022, Nwadike, the Deputy Registrar of Spiritan University Nneochi (SUN) was kidnapped alongside a seminarian, Emmanuel Nwafor, on Umunnochi-Ihube road by the Enugu-Okigwe road.

According to the reports, their abductors have contacted their families and demanded a N50m ransom. 

A family source told reporters “Rev. Fr. Dr. Chinedu Nwadike, (Cssp), from Umuezeanoruo Eziama, Nkwerre LGA, Imo State and a young Seminarian, Emmanuel Nwafor (Pre Postulant), were on Friday, 12th August 2022 kidnapped on their way to Enugu State, Umunnochi area, along Enugu-Okigwe Road,”

“Both are members of the Holy Ghost Congregation missionaries, living their lives of sacrifice and selflessness in service to a better society. He is currently the deputy registrar of SUN (Spiritan University Nneochi).” the source added.

Another source said Fr Nwadike was kidnapped shortly after driving out of the gate of his university, Spiritan University Nneochi (SUN), on his way to Enugu. 

“This is the second attempt to kidnap him in very recent time. In the first attempt, they shot directly at him but he managed to escape, but this time they succeeded and are said to be demanding a ransom of N50m. Curiously a military checkpoint is located around the place.”
